Output 33125149d10ba54a28760f271ee396fd0940f58c5294d576832c4a01dcfad2ff:2

value
17847554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f74f37818561c5420cb39e7966c512c2069ab1a OP_EQUAL
address
MKX69hDNV6zFz11VTq81caQ2KrCSzwTb5L
transaction
33125149d10ba54a28760f271ee396fd0940f58c5294d576832c4a01dcfad2ff
spent
true